Why Dallas Businesses Are Choosing Software Development Partners Over In-House Hiring
Building a strong software team in Dallas has become significantly more difficult over the last few years. Competition for senior engineering talent continues to rise, salaries are increasing rapidly, and hiring timelines are slowing product delivery.
As a result, many companies are reevaluating whether building everything internally is still the most practical approach.
For growing businesses, partnering with a software development company in Dallas is becoming a faster and more scalable alternative to traditional in-house hiring.
The Dallas Hiring Market Has Become Extremely Competitive
Dallas has evolved into a major technology hub.
Large enterprises, startups, fintech companies, and healthcare organizations are all competing for the same engineering talent pool.
That creates several challenges for companies trying to build internal development teams:
- Higher salary expectations
- Longer hiring cycles
- Increased employee turnover
- Expensive recruiting processes
- Difficulty sourcing niche skills
Hiring a senior engineer locally can take several months, and that delay directly affects product timelines and market opportunities.
For companies trying to move quickly, waiting half a year to assemble a development team often becomes a business risk.
In-House Teams Come With Hidden Operational Costs
Most businesses initially focus on salary when budgeting for internal hiring.
But the true cost of in-house software development includes:
- Benefits and payroll taxes
- Recruitment fees
- Equipment and licenses
- Office infrastructure
- Management overhead
- Onboarding and training costs
Turnover creates another major financial burden.
Replacing engineers is expensive and disruptive, especially when product knowledge leaves with them.
This is one reason many organizations now explore outsourcing software development models that provide more operational flexibility.
Software Development Partners Offer Faster Execution
One of the biggest advantages of working with an external software partner is speed.
An experienced development company already has:
- Engineering processes
- QA systems
- Technical leadership
- Established workflows
- Specialized talent available
Instead of building a team from scratch, businesses can begin development immediately.
This becomes especially valuable for:
- MVP launches
- Product modernization
- AI implementation
- Cloud migration projects
- Mobile application development
For businesses under tight deadlines, reducing hiring delays can significantly improve time-to-market.
Access to Specialized Skills Matters More Than Ever
Modern software projects often require expertise beyond standard application development.
Companies may need:
- AI engineers
- DevOps specialists
- Cloud architects
- Blockchain developers
- Data engineers
- Security experts
Hiring these roles internally for short-term projects is rarely cost-effective.
A reliable software development company in Dallas gives businesses access to specialized capabilities without long-term hiring commitments.
The Best Model Is Often Hybrid
Many successful companies no longer view this decision as fully internal versus fully outsourced.
Instead, they build:
- A small in-house product and strategy team
- External development partners for execution and scale
This hybrid structure allows businesses to:
- Maintain product ownership internally
- Scale development resources flexibly
- Access niche expertise quickly
- Reduce operational overhead
For many organizations, this creates a better balance between control, speed, and cost efficiency.
Final Thoughts
Choosing between internal hiring and external software partners is not simply a staffing decision.
It is an operational strategy decision.
In-house teams provide:
- Deep product familiarity
- Cultural alignment
- Long-term ownership
External partners provide:
- Faster execution
- Flexible scaling
- Specialized expertise
- Reduced hiring complexity
That is why more businesses are combining internal leadership with outsourcing software development partnerships to accelerate product delivery without carrying the full burden of large internal engineering teams.
And in highly competitive hiring markets like Dallas, that flexibility is becoming increasingly valuable.
Comments
Post a Comment